Literature summary for 6.1.1.19 extracted from

  • Aldinger, C.A.; Leisinger, A.K.; Igloi, G.L.
    The influence of identity elements on the aminoacylation of tRNAArg by plant and Escherichia coli arginyl-tRNA synthetases (2012), FEBS J., 279, 3622-3638.

KM Value [mM]

KM Value [mM] KM Value Maximum [mM] Substrate Comment Organism Structure
0.00029
-
tRNAArg(ACG) tRNA from Escherichia coli, pH and temperature not specified in the publication Escherichia coli
0.0014
-
tRNAArg(ACG) tRNA from Glycine max, pH and temperature not specified in the publication Canavalia ensiformis
0.0017
-
tRNAArg(ACG) tRNA from Glycine max, pH and temperature not specified in the publication Glycine max
0.0022
-
tRNAArg(ACG) tRNA from Escherichia coli, pH and temperature not specified in the publication Canavalia ensiformis
0.0024
-
tRNAArg(ACG) tRNA from Escherichia coli, pH and temperature not specified in the publication Glycine max
0.0041
-
tRNAArg(ACG) tRNA from Glycine max. pH and temperature not specified in the publication Escherichia coli
